Lined with low-rise houses linked by leafy arches, the 280 metre long street is worth a stroll particularly in the spring when the abundance of wisteria blossoms cover part of the façades. The street owes its name to the Battle of Thermopylae which was fought between an alliance of Greek city-states, led by King Leonidas of Sparta, and the Persian Empire of Xerxes I over the course of three days. As Narrow as Termopylae The Rue des Thermopyles is so-named because the street is as narrow as the pass where the legendary battle of Thermopylae was fought in 480 B.C.
